By Type, Smart Fabrics market has been segmented into:
Sensing
Energy Harvesting & Thermoelectricity
Luminescence & Aesthetics
Other Functions
By Application, Smart Fabrics market has been segmented into:
Military & Protection
Automotive
Healthcare
Fashion & Entertainment
Sports & Fitness
Other End-Uses).

Top Key Players Covered in Smart Fabrics market are:
AiQ Smart Clothing Inc.
Clothing+
Dow Inc.
EXO2
Globe Manufacturing Company LLC
Intelligent Clothing Ltd.
Interactive Wear AG
Marktek Inc.
Milliken & Company
Ohmatex ApS
Outlast Technologies LLC
Schoeller Textiles AG
Sensoria Inc.
Smartex s.r.l
Toray Industries Inc.
